Take the route bus X4 from the bus stage outside the airport. Stop at the bus terminus in Valletta next to the City Gate. The Embassy Valletta Hotel is a short 10-minute walk down republic street, turning left at St. Lucy Street just past the law courts and right on Strait Street.

If you plan to visit the island, Valletta has the best public transport connections in the country.

€2 – 35 minute journey departing every 30 minutes

Rent a car from the airport and follow the A1 route to Valletta. Once outside Valletta, head down to Great Siege Road and at the junction with Marasamxett Road, turn right onto St. Mark Street. Turn right at Old Bakery Street and immediately left onto Melita Street and left again onto Strait Street.  The hotel is just 2 blocks up the road in the narrower part of Strait Street (corner with St. Lucia Street).  

Valletta is mostly pedestrianized and whilst you can drive up to the hotel entrance to offload any luggage, street parking in the proximity may be hard to find and subject to CVA charges. For free road parking, head down on St. Lucia Street onto Marsamxett Road (Ring Road). Easier parking may be found at the top of Great Siege road, next to a large football pitch. This open-air carpark costs €3.00 per entry.

A paid underground parking is available at the MCP car park in Floriana, right outside Valletta’s main entrance, at a reduced price of €10.00 for 24 hour parking. Tickets at this special rate are exclusive to hotel guests and can be purchased from the hotel reception. We also offer free transfers from MCP carpark to hotel in a sanitised vehicle, which can be booked by calling or sending an email to the hotel reception at least a day in advance. Alternatively, you can opt to take the easy 10-minute walk into Valletta, through the City Gate onto Republic Street, turning left past the Maltese Law Courts on St. Lucia Street.  The below image shows the route in more detail.

Valletta

Valletta, the capital of Malta, is a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its well-preserved Baroque architecture and historical significance. Visitors can explore its narrow streets, visit grand palaces, and admire iconic landmarks such as St. John’s Co-Cathedral, Muza, Upper & Lower Barrakka, and many more. Valletta also offers a vibrant arts and culture scene, with museums, galleries, and theatres, along with cozy cafes and restaurants serving traditional Maltese cuisine.

You would love to visit Valletta, but still wondering where to go? Here is a list of popular attractions that are a must-see when in Valletta: St. John’s Co-Cathedral, Upper Barrakka Gardens, Lower Barrakka Gardens, National Museum of Fine Arts (MUZA), Grandmaster’s Palace, National Museum of Archaeology, Valletta Waterfront, Manoel Theatre, Auberge de Castille, Casa Rocca Piccola, Lascaris War Rooms, Basilica of Our Lady Mount Carmel, St Paul’s Pro-Cathedral.

Valletta is the smallest capital city in the EU and is mostly pedestrianized. The best way to experience this magnificent city is on foot. Electric taxis and the two-wheeled Segway can also be rented from the hotel. Otherwise, you can also opt to rent a bicycle to explore the city and nearby towns – the nearest place to pick up your bicycle is just few minutes away on foot from the hotel (location: https://goo.gl/maps/Nh9CmxUEiWDAyNZG7 )
